"The Returner's Magic Should Be Special" "The Returner's Magic Should Be Special" is a South Korean web novel written by Jeon Sun-Wook. The story follows the main protagonist, Ryu Young-Jae, who gets transported to a fantasy world after dying in his sleep. In this new world, he discovers that he has a unique power - the ability to return to the past. The concept of time travel has been explored in various forms of literature and media, but "The Returner's Magic Should Be Special" adds a fresh twist to the genre. Unlike traditional time travel stories, where the main character goes back in time to rectify their mistakes or change history, Ryu Young-Jae uses his power to become stronger. Ryu Young-Jae's ability to return to the past enables him to gain knowledge and experience from his previous lives.

One of the central themes in this novel is the importance of personal growth and self-improvement. Ryu Young-Jae's repeated returns to the past are not only aimed at becoming stronger but also at understanding the world better and making a positive impact. His determination to make each new life better than the previous one is a testament to his character and resilience. The magic system within the novel is complex and well-developed. The author carefully crafts the rules and limitations of magic, making it an integral part of the story. Ryu Young-Jae's returner abilities allow him to enhance his magical talents, making his magic truly exceptional. This unique magic system adds depth and excitement to the narrative, keeping readers captivated. "The Returner's Magic Should Be Special" also explores the concept of fate and destiny. Despite having the power to rewrite his own past, Ryu Young-Jae still encounters challenges and obstacles that he cannot simply change. This aspect adds a layer of realism and complexity to the story, making it more relatable and thought-provoking. In conclusion, "The Returner's Magic Should Be Special" presents a compelling story of a protagonist who uses his time-traveling abilities to grow stronger and confront the challenges of a fantasy world. It explores themes of personal growth, destiny, and the power of magic. With its well-crafted characters and intricate magic system, this novel is a must-read for fans of the fantasy genre..
